Robotics Service Technicians

Our Robotics Service Technicians partner with our US customers to assist with all technical and servicing situations to ensure top client satisfaction. These field professionals travel regularly (80%+) within the United States.

Qualified candidates residing in the Dallas - Fort Worth Metroplex will be considered first.

ESSENTIAL RESPONSIBILITIES (not exhaustive)
  • Traveling to customer sites regularly as well as providing remote technical customer support
  • Working out of the US Office (currently in Carrollton) when not traveling
  • Providing technical support for onsite sales trials, demonstrations, and deployments
  • Commissioning of robots on-site: map creation/design, cleaning zones programming, testing and functional calibration
  • Training and certifying customers in use of robots
  • Providing technical services and troubleshooting support (onsite and remote) to all inquiries/faults encountered by the customers
  • Collaborating with the internal Engineering teams for troubleshooting and resolution
  • Documenting service situations and outcomes for each onsite visit, customer calls, and/or emails
  • Retaining subject matter expertise with the latest cleaning robot technology and advancement in order to enhance customer satisfaction

Our Robotics Service Technicians travel (by driving and flying) to customer sites across the United States regularly along with communicating through emails, phone calls, and virtual meetings are all continual responsibilities of this role. These professionals liaise between our internal teams and our clients to develop the best solution for all parties while documenting pertinent details for customer recordkeeping to support the decided-upon resolutions.

This is an individual contributor role reporting to our US Service Manager.

M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S
  • Bachelor's Degree in the robotics/mechatronics, electrical, electronic, mechanical, information technology or equivalent focus of study
  • 2+ years of working experience in electrical, electronic, or mechanical fields
  • 1+ years of professional experience performing customer service in-person and/or remotely
  • Previous working experience leading adult training
  • Ability to regularly travel throughout North America (80%+)
  • Ability to lift 60 pounds on a regular basis
  • Holds a valid Driver's License
  • Has an insured reliable vehicle (to travel to local customer sites)
  • Currently authorized to work in the United States for any employer
  • Successfully fulfill pre-employment onboarding requirements including background checks for criminal and motor vehicle records
